STARMER ADMITS HE SACKED LEONARD: LEFT OUT

LABOUR figures have slammed Keir Starmer after he admitted he forced former Scottish party leader Richard Leonard to resign.

The UK Labour leader said that since he took over he had made "some pretty ruthless decisions... the Scottish leader was gone two years ago".

Starmer also said the party "would be at base camp rather than in a position to take advantage" of Nicola Sturgeon's resignation as first minister if he had not made Leonard resign.

But former Scottish Labour MSP Neil Findlay said that Starmer's actions "are neither democratic nor socialist".

He accused him of sacking Leonard "at the behest of corporate donors and unelected members of the House of Lords".
